Sounders rookie Jordan Morris among MLS' Team of the Week
Four goals in four matches were good enough for Seattle Sounders homegrown rookie stud Jordan Morris to make the MLS Team of the Week.
Morris, 21, scored in the closing minutes of Saturday's 2-0 victory over San Jose, joining Patrick Mullins and Damani Ralph as the only players in MLS history to score in four matches on the bounce as a rookie.
Several familiar faces join Morris on the Team of the Week, including a four-man midfield that features some of the league's best. Montreal Impact's Ignacio Piatti was named Player of the Week following his stunning performance against Columbus Crew, with Colorado's Jermaine Jones, Red Bulls' Sacha Kljestan, and Portland standout Darlington Nagbe.
GK: Clint Irwin (Toronto FC)
DF: Ronald Matarrita (New York City FC), David Horst (Houston Dynamo), Damien Perquis (Toronto FC)
MF: Ignacio Piatti (Montreal Impact), Jermaine Jones (Colorado Rapids), Sacha Kljestan (New York Red Bulls), Darlington Nagbe (Portland Timbers)
FW: Jordan Morris (Seattle Sounders), Gyasi Zardes (LA Galaxy), Masato Kudo (Vancouver Whitecaps)
